# FareForge Environment Variables

FareForge evaluates shipping-fee rules per order. Config lives in `.env.local`. Set `FAREFORGE_REGION` to your test zone and `RULES_CACHE_TTL` to 300 for dev. Rules sync from the Cartwright rules store every five minutes; syncing requires a signing credential. Put this line in your env file to enable rule sync:

sealed setting: RELAY_SECRET3=a28

Meeting Notes (excerpt) — Tender Logistics

Quick recap from Tuesday: the sealed-bid envelope for the Quarrick Bridge tender has to reach the procurement office before noon Thursday, no exceptions. Dana confirmed the bid is finalised and double-sealed. We agreed not to use the regular post — too risky with the deadline. Office manager to arrange a dedicated courier run and log the hand-off times. The confidential hand-over instruction for the courier is set out just below.

drop instructions, kajof-fajog: the ulaion silmir courier leaves the joreth tamvan pelox lamath casion druiel oliys belys ledger at gate 5463 under passcode 656217

**Capacity note — Vellastra dispatch simulator.** For the eng sync: simulating the 40-car Marrowgate tower at 10x speed saturates one worker at roughly 9k rider events/sec, so we'll shard by bank rather than by floor. Memory stays flat if the event ring is sized correctly. The knobs we propose locking in are these.

tuning table, hahof-tafop:
RATE_LIMITS = {
    "ulaix": 10,
    "wenath": 1,
}

Ticket PLX-2241: Tracewright vault locked out

Plugin authors integrating with the Tracewright distributed tracing SDK have reported that the shared credentials vault is locked after a failed rotation. Until it is reopened, span-export tokens cannot be issued, so cross-service trace stitching will show gaps. Please follow the documented unlock flow carefully: verify your plugin manifest, open a recovery session, and when prompted, enter the recovery passphrase that appears directly below this paragraph.

recovery phrase for bagef-tafop: zorath-drumir